WebHow To Smoke Meat At Home Sorted Food Sorted Food 2.65M subscribers Subscribe 5.5K 285K views 5 years ago Fancy learning how to smoke meat using simple, everyday … Webto generate smoke but not enough to cook the meat. Cold smoking lasts anywhere from 1 to 5 days and requires a steady supply of smoke. Cold-smoked meats have more salt and less moisture than hot-smoked meats. You can cold smoke for a shorter time, a longer time, or even stop and start the smoke to achieve the desired color and flavor.

Wood for smoking meat No matter what cooking equipment or method... crypto kickersWebSep 14, 2024 · Smoking Food Basics . Smoking uses low temperatures (225°F to 300°F) and long cooking times to cook and flavor foods.
